Transaction 05ff35b2ddb4987bcab2a084d90dea154dfe77d4f89cea65b6a8a653bb23a6e6
1 Input
1 Output
-
05ff35b2ddb4987bcab2a084d90dea154dfe77d4f89cea65b6a8a653bb23a6e6:0
- value
- 18763781
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34cc629928182ee3afbcfc9d15d869529b959879 OP_EQUAL
- address
- 36WBuSwbbzRo8N8N4ZgQYtKujbJxxH2Rye